Sanaipei Tande, popularly known as Sana, is a 40-year-old Kenyan singer, songwriter, actress, radio personality, and entertainer born on 22 March 1985 in Mombasa, Kenya. She rose to fame after winning the East Africa Coca Cola Popstars Talent search in 2004. With a successful career spanning over two decades, Tande has made a name for herself in the entertainment industry. She has released hit singles, acted in various films and TV shows, and presented popular radio shows on Capital FM Kenya, Kiss 100, and Easy FM (now Nation FM). Rising to Fame with East Africa Coca Cola Popstars
Sanaipei Tande rose to fame after winning the East Africa Coca Cola Popstars Talent search in 2004, alongside her two bandmates. The trio formed the band Sema and released a seventeen-track debut album Mwewe in 2005, which included the singles “Leta Wimbo”, “Sakalakata”, and “Mwewe”. The band split in 2005 due to irreconcilable differences and external forces.
Tande’s success in music paved the way for her career in radio. She presented various shows on Capital FM Kenya, Kiss 100, and Easy FM (now Nation FM). Her experience in radio led to her co-presenting the drive show on Easy FM alongside Edward Kwach from 2013 to 2015.
